Pros
- Keeps track of charts, rows, and stitch counts across multiple projects with notes and markers
- Open pattern PDFs and mark up, make notes, and easily navigate within a pattern
- Supports multiple projects and flexible organization of pattern instructions
- Highly customizable tools (markers, highlighters, colors) that grow with the user
- Can import patterns from Ravelry and supports knitting, crochet, and other patterns
Cons
- Subscription pricing (annual/semi-annual) rather than a one-time purchase
- Cross-device syncing and iCloud sync are frequently unreliable or inconsistent
- Magic Marker/count features can be inaccurate or occasionally missing counts
- Steep learning curve / not intuitive UI and some UX design challenges
- Stability issues like crashes, blank screens, or the app closing unexpectedly

I started using the paid version on a complicated cable pattern. It's takes a bit of time to get the charts set up, mostly because there is a learning curve. It is definitely worth the effort. The videos and resource guides are great and the customer service is really fantastic. There are so many helpful options in the paid version, such as easily keeping track of a certain number of increases after a number of rows. I combined the cable charts so everything is on one page. I've added reminders at certain points. I can easily jump between pages of the pattern as well as between patterns. I highly recommend.
